Lone Elm - Drug Rehabilitation for Gay and Lesbian Individuals

Gays and Lesbian people in Lone Elm, Kansas who are in need of drug rehab often need a specific treatment approach which will allow treatment professionals to more effectively address the needs and demands of this group of rehab client. It has been demonstrated that Gay and Lesbian people in Lone Elm benefit from being in a recovery atmosphere which supports them rather than judging them, a factor which can help these individuals feel more at ease and safe while working through their addiction problems. Rehabilitating Gays and Lesbians is a much smoother process when they feel accepted and treatment counselors know what to expect in terms of their distinctive challenges and treatment issues during the course of rehabilitation.
